Transaction ebba7025e639b09352dd2cedbb8de51fb01c2d43e84b5f78d418ed4928423525
1 Input
1 Output
-
ebba7025e639b09352dd2cedbb8de51fb01c2d43e84b5f78d418ed4928423525: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 43500d2b8bf152b294f0a311e66579bbf1305749eab2e260f5d1672a5202eedd
- address
- bc1pgdgq62ut79ft998s5vg7veteh0cnq46fa2ewyc8469nj55szamwslfh3f2